1. Roasted Tomato Soup
There’s nothing like a warm bowl of tomato soup to ward off the winter chill. Roasting tomatoes intensifies their flavor, creating a rich and savory base for this classic favorite. Serve it with a side of grilled cheese for the ultimate comfort food experience.

4. Slow-cooked tomato and Beef Stew
For those days when you want a one-pot wonder to simmer away, try a hearty tomato and beef stew. Slow cooking infuses the dish with deep tomato flavors, while tender beef and winter veggies make it a complete meal.

5. Homemade Tomato Chutney
Preserve the flavors of summer by making a batch of homemade tomato chutney. This condiment adds a burst of sunshine to your winter meals, whether paired with cheese, spread on sandwiches, or spooned over grilled meats.
